Corridor Access Coordinator
We're looking for an experienced and practical Corridor Access Coordinator to join our Transportation team and help keep Waipā's road network safe, accessible and moving.
With Waipā continuing to grow, this is an opportunity to play a key role in coordinating activities across our road corridors, balancing safety, compliance, network access and the needs of our communities.
About the role
You'll support Council's role as a Road Controlling Authority, managing corridor access and Temporary Traffic Management activities across the district.
On any given day, you'll be:
- Reviewing and approving Corridor Access Requests, work permits and TTM arrangements
- Coordinating works, events and activities to minimise network disruption
- Working with contractors, utilities, NZTA and neighbouring councils
- Using the National Forward Works Programme Viewer to coordinate road space
- Inspecting reinstatement works and monitoring compliance and warranties
- Providing practical advice on risk, corridor access and TTM requirements
- Supporting wider transport operations, roading works and community events
This role combines technical expertise, practical problem-solving and strong stakeholder relationships.
